Razlika med algoritmom in diagramom poteka

Ključna razlika - Algoritem proti diagramu
 

Za rešitev težave lahko obstaja veliko metod. Vrstni red za rešitev težave se lahko spreminja od enega do drugega. V računalništvu je algoritem zaporedje korakov za rešitev težave. Algoritme lahko zapišemo z dvema načinoma, na primer s pomočjo diagramov poteka ali s psevdo kodo. Diagram poteka daje grafični prikaz algoritma z uporabo simbolov. Psevodekoda za pisanje algoritmov uporablja naravni jezik ali kompaktne matematične zapise. Ta članek obravnava razliko med algoritmom in diagramom poteka. The ključna razlika med algoritmom in diagramom poteka to algoritem je korak za korakom postopek za reševanje določene težave, medtem ko je diagram diagrama, ki se uporablja za predstavljanje algoritma.

VSEBINA

1. Pregled in ključne razlike
2. Kaj je algoritem
3. Kaj je diagram poteka
4. Podobnosti med algoritmom in diagramom poteka
5. Primerjava drug ob drugem - Algoritem in diagram poteka v tabeli
6. Povzetek

Kaj je algoritem?

Vsaka naloga se zgodi po algoritmu. Če obstaja vprašanje, kot je, kako se prijaviti v Facebook račun, bo zaporedje naslednje. Najprej bi moral uporabnik odpreti brskalnik. Nato vtipka pravilen URL. Po odhodu na Facebook stran bi moral vnesti pravilen e-poštni naslov in geslo. Nazadnje mora uporabnik pritisniti gumb za prijavo. Če sta navedeni uporabniško ime in geslo pravilna, lahko odpre Facebook račun. Prav tako ima vsaka naloga zaporedje korakov. Pri računanju je ta mehanizem znan kot algoritem. Algoritma ni mogoče določiti brez pojasnjevanja postopka. Postopek je končno zaporedje navodil, kjer se lahko vsako izvede v omejenem času. Zato je algoritem korak za korakom postopek za rešitev določene težave. Kadar je treba rešiti zapleten problem, ga lahko razdelimo na majhne podprobleme. Pisanje algoritmov za vsak podproblem je znano kot pod algoritem.

Algoritem za seštevanje dveh števil je naslednji.

  1. Inicializirajte vsoto = 0
  2. Vnesite številko1, številko2
  3. Dodajte jih in rezultat shranite v vsoto.
  4. Natisni vsoto

To zaporedje korakov v algoritmu z uporabo preproste angleščine za dodajanje dveh številk.

Algoritem za iskanje vsote petih števil je naslednji.

  1. Inicializirajte vsoto = 0 in štejte = 0
  2. Vnesite številko
  3. Poiščite vsoto + številko in dodelite novo vrednost za seštevanje in povečanje števila za eno.
  4. Šteje < 5, if yes go to step 2, else print sum.

To zaporedje korakov v algoritmu z uporabo preproste angleščine za iskanje vsote petih števil. Nekaj ​​primerov algoritmov so algoritmi iskanja in razvrščanje algoritmov. Iskalni algoritmi se uporabljajo za iskanje elementa v strukturi podatkov. Algoritmi za razvrščanje lahko elemente razvrstijo v določenem zaporedju.

Kaj je diagram poteka?

Diagram poteka je diagram, ki predstavlja algoritem. Algoritem lahko zapišemo s pomočjo diagrama poteka. To ni programski jezik. Gre za grafični prikaz pisanja algoritma. Diagram poteka vsebuje številne simbole. Ovalna oblika označuje začetek in konec programa. Simbol romba predstavlja operacije vnosa in izhoda. Na primer, program morda zahteva vnos uporabnika. V nasprotnem primeru lahko odgovor na zaslon natisne kot izhod. Postopek je predstavljen s simbolom pravokotnika. Predstavlja spremenljive inicializacije in izračune. To so lahko situacije z odločitvami. Skozi eno pot lahko postane res, medtem ko lahko druga pot poda lažno. Za takšno situacijo se uporablja diamantni simbol. To je preveriti resnično ali napačno. Majhen krog je znan kot priključek. Uporablja se za povezovanje prelomov v diagramu poteka. Zaporedje od enega do drugega koraka predstavlja puščica. Diagram poteka za izračun vsote dveh števil je naslednji. Številki sta 2 in 3.

Slika 01: Diagram poteka za izračun vsote dveh števil

Spodnji diagram prikazuje diagram poteka za izračun vsote 10 števil.

Slika 02: Diagram poteka za izračun vsote 10 števil

Pri risanju diagrama tokov je treba upoštevati nekaj pravil. Diagram poteka mora biti od zgoraj navzdol. Vsi diagrami poteka se začnejo s startnim simbolom, vsa polja pa morajo biti povezana s puščico. Simboli odločitve imajo dve izhodni točki, ki sta resnični ali napačni. Ta dejstva je treba upoštevati pri risanju diagrama.

Kakšne so podobnosti med algoritmom in diagramom poteka?

  • Oboje je koristno za rešitev težave.
  • Oba lahko uporabljata naravni jezik ali kompaktne matematične zapise.

Kakšna je razlika med algoritmom in diagramom poteka?

Algoritem proti tokovnemu diagramu

Algoritem je postopek po korakih za rešitev dane težave. Diagram poteka je diagram, ki predstavlja algoritem.
Zastopanje
Algoritmi so predstavljeni z diagrami poteka ali psevdo kodo. Diagram poteka je predstavljen s simboli.

Povzetek - Algoritem proti tokovnemu diagramu

Ta članek obravnava razliko med algoritmom in diagramom poteka. Razlika med algoritmom in diagramom poteka je, da je algoritem korak za korakom postopek za reševanje določenega problema, medtem ko je diagram diagrama, ki predstavlja algoritem. Algoritem je zasnovan za reševanje določene težave. Za rešitev težave lahko obstaja več pristopov. Pomembno je analizirati vsako rešitev in implementirati najboljšo rešitev. Algoritme je mogoče prikazati s pomočjo diagrama tokov. Pri analizi algoritma se upoštevata tudi čas delovanja in potreben prostor.

Prenesite PDF algoritma proti diagramu

Lahko prenesete PDF različico tega članka in jo uporabite za namene brez povezave, kot je navedeno v navodilu. Prenesite PDF različico tukaj: Razlika med algoritmom in diagramom poteka

Referenca:

1.yusufshakeel. Algoritem, ki uporablja diagrame poteka in psevdo kodo Flow Level Chart Level 1, Yusuf Shakeel, 27. avgusta 2013. Na voljo tukaj
2.tutorialspoint.com. "Osnove algoritmov struktur podatkov." Točka, ki je na voljo tukaj